Investigation on Fluid Flow Heat Transfer and Frictional Properties of Al2O3 Nanofluids Used in Shell and Tube Heat Exchanger
Nanofluids are generally utilized in providing cooling, lubrication phenomenon, and controlling the thermophysical properties of the working fluid.
